About Marcello N. Olin

GEDCOM Note

This Line goes to Charlemagne, Emperor of the West.

BORN 3 June 1833. Was 2nd of 4 children.

Received his education in Steuben Co. school system when his father was
Suprintendant of Schools. Worked as laborer at several jobs in the
county. Helped lay tracks for the new railroad running thru southern N.Y.

1850 CENSUS Steuben - Greenwood, Steuben, NY age 16 (have)
and IGI 0 1044 N.Y. pg. 36,383 & 36,380.

6 July 1855 CENSUS-Hornellsville Steuben NY age 21 Still single living
with parents. (have)

31 Oct 1855 age 21 MARRIAGE- Eunice Webb at the Hornellsville House.
Hornellsville Tribune announcement 1 Nov 1855. (have)
-See WWW.my-ged.com (Stephens gedcom:pg 02139) wife, Eunice Webb.

He worked at several jobs in the county. One job included laying new R.R.
tracks thru southern NY

They immediately moved to Platte City. Platte Co. Missouri to farm along
the Missouri River across from Kansas on choice fertile river bottom
land, subject to flooding. they could look acrossthe Missouri River and
see the lands of Kansas.

Son Clement b. there 1862? Clara born there 1864. 1866 Son Franklin
was born in Platte City, and Gertrude born 1870.

2 boys were drowned while living South. The 2 sons were not named nor
mentioned in any writeup. However sons John and Fred did die the same
day 7 June 1868. "STEPHENS/STEVENS GENEALOGY" pg 118 (have)
6-They also lived in Vernon twp, Wright, Iowa see 1860 census (have)

CENSUS-1860, Vernon twp, Wright, IOWA age 26 (have) Can't find on
map. One son ("Fredrick) born in Iowa.

1865 CENSUS -age 31. Back in Hornellsville (living near his father,
Samuel) with wife, Eunice age 27 , 3 sons and Clara age l. (have)

4 Aug 1868 Heir in father's will, living in Platte City, Platte Co. MO.
age 33 (have)

1875 CENSUS-Hornellsville, age 40 Carpenter with family. (have)

1880 CENSUS- -Hornellsville, Steuben, NY age 47. Peddles harnesses.
with wife and children incl. Clara age 16 (have)

1891 DIRECTORY-Steuben Co. NY r 29, farmer. (have)

1892 CENSUS-16 Feb. Hornellsville age 59 living with Eunice- in Leroy
Webb family or close by. (have)

DIED 1894 Dec 28 DEATH certificate #43-1894. Occupation, farmer.
Cause of death-Apoplexy, 12 hours after attack til death. Med.
attendant, C.M. Brasted. (have)
Grave stone at Arkport Cem. for Marcello and Eunice. (have photos)
(info from Olin Family Bible-have in Olin Binder)
